Abstract
The present invention relates to controlling contrast in at least part of a picture. The contrast control is performed by reducing the saturation (2-4) of the picture during contrast increase (1).

1. A method of controlling contrast in a first part of a picture, said picture being represented by a picture signal, said picture signal comprising a number of sub signals each holding color information for different areas of the picture, said color information being represented by a first set of basic colors, each of said basic colors having an amplitude, the method comprising:

4. A method according to claim 3, wherein the step of splitting the selected sub signal into at least two groups of color information comprises the step (2) of transforming the selected sub signal from being represented by the first set of basic colors to a second set of basic colors.

5. A method according to claim 3, wherein
the first value is determined (4) by multiplying the reciprocal of the amplitude of that basic color having the highest amplitude and being above the predefined value with the predefined value, and wherein the reduction of saturation is performed by multiplying the amplitudes of the signals of the first group of sub signals with the first value, and the second value is determined (6) by multiplying the reciprocal of the amplitude of that basic color having the highest amplitude and being above the predefined value with the predefined value, and wherein the reduction of all basic colors is performed by multiplying the amplitudes of the signals of both the first and second group of sub signals with the second value. -
